Fi, a company that specializes in pet technology, has released its latest product: the Fi Series 3 Plus

This AI-powered smart collar provides detailed health tracking services and real-time location updates. 

Also, it connects directly to the Apple Watch, making it easy to monitor your dog remotely.

The new collar builds on Fi’s previous models but adds several advanced features. These include improved GPS, new behavior detection, and an AI tool that analyzes vet records.

The Fi Series 3 Plus

The Series 3 Plus is a health monitor, activity tracker, and safety device, all in one. Fi says the collar detects subtle changes in your dog’s behavior with up to 80% accuracy.

It will monitor steps, sleep, and activity levels, and send alerts for changes in barking, licking, scratching, eating, and drinking. 

Fi is also integrated with the Apple Watch for easy access. AI document reading for vet records and insurance paperwork

Faster, Smarter Location Tracking

The collar also improves on Fi’s GPS tracking. According to the company, the new GPS signal is twice as sensitive as the previous model. 

This means owners can pinpoint their pet’s location faster. Location markings are also more accurate.

In case of an emergency, or even just a long walk, the improved tracking helps owners stay informed.

At night, a built-in white light helps keep dogs visible to ensure safety.

AI Health Record Scanner

Fi’s updated mobile app includes a new feature: document analysis with AI. Users can upload vet bills, insurance documents, or medical records. 

The app then pulls up key health data from the records and has it ready in case of emergencies.
